TJ Slideways Open Wheel Spectacular Takes One Week Hiatus
With T.J. away on business the TJSlideways Open Wheel Spectacular is taking a hiatus for one week before reviewing the World Finals, Short Track Nationals, and Oval Nationals next week. For now enjoy our latest […]